Kite Studios is supporting a *free* creative awareness raising campaign for West London Action for Children 

Please can you help us? 

All you need to do is

  1. Decorate a window – festive, seasonal, alternative, figurative, abstract, colourful, monochrome. Use paper, lights, cutouts…anything you can find. Let your imagination run wild!
  2. Download and print this poster to display in your window – or pop in to Kite Studios, Philip Wooller or West6 Garden Centre to collect a copy of the poster. The poster is the second image in the image gallery.
  3. Spread the word by telling your friends and neighbours and sharing a photo of your window via social media #ravenscourtparkwinterwindows

We hope this creative awareness raising campaign will help raise the profile of this charity which has been helping families for over 100 years. We also hope it will be fun and help us all feel connected and part of a local creative community. 

You don’t need to register to take part. It’s not a competition. There aren’t any rules or deadlines. There aren’t any prizes. Just have fun making your winter window, display a poster and enjoy looking out for others who are taking part throughout December.

West London Action for Children is a fantastic local charity which offers free and confidential counselling and therapy to children and families in need.

Kite Studios and WLAC are both working in local schools as part of the West London Zone programme which helps children and young people build the relationships and skills they need to get on track socially, emotionally and academically to thrive in adulthood.

Kite Studios CIC is a not-for-profit organisation seeking to promote inclusion through creative activities with a particular focus on supporting neurodiverse children and young people. You can make a donation to support this work here.
